| 英文摘要 | Climate warming and grazing present a complex challenge for plants in the alpine grasslands of the Qinghai-Tibet Plateau, necessitating a balance between water conservation and carbon assimilation. To address this trade-off, plants may adjust their stomatal length (SL), stomatal density (SD), and potential maximum stomatal conductance (PCI). To investigate these adjustments, a controlled warming and summer grazing/winter clipping experiment was conducted, and SL, SD, and PCI were measured in seven plants over a four-year period (2008, 2009, 2011, and 2012). The results indicated that the majority of the plants exhibited a conservative response: significant reductions in SL and SD were observed in 2008-2009 and 2011-2012, respectively, leading to a decrease in PCI over the four-year period. This reduction may limit water loss rather than enhance carbon assimilation. Both summer grazing and winter clipping increased PCI, compensating for the reduced PCI caused by elevated temperatures, with summer grazing demonstrating a more pronounced effect. These findings suggest that, under future warming scenarios, a conservative water use strategy may be advantageous; however, the increase in PCI combined with grazing practices may exacerbate water loss. |
